Robin Bigelow, MD

2nd year Neurotology Fellow
Robin Bigelow is a second-year fellow at the House Ear Institute. He is from upstate New York and went to college at Cornell University where he worked with a nonprofit in rural Honduras to improve chronic disease management programs. He completed medical school and residency at Johns Hopkins in Baltimore, where he did research on age related vestibular decline and vestibular impacts on cognition. He also researched the psychological impacts of age-related hearing loss. He moved to Los Angeles with his wife and two young children to continue training at House. He is excited about learning from the great wealth of clinical experience at House. Specifically, he is interested in expanding his lateral skull base surgical experience.
